WASHINGTON, October 22. /TASS/. US President Donald Trump expressed confidence that both Russian President Vladimir Putin and Ukrainian President Vladimir Zelensky seek an end to the Ukraine conflict. “I think, Putin wants it to end, and I think, Zelensky wants it to end, and I think, it’s going to end,” he stated during a press conference at the White House on Tuesday. Trump added that a ceasefire remains possible without elaborating further. “It’s a vicious war. Doesn’t really affect us. We sell equipment to them. We sell equipment to NATO, and NATO gives it to Ukraine, but we don’t pay anything anymore,” he remarked, criticizing his predecessor Joe Biden for allocating $350 billion in aid to the Kyiv regime. Trump asserted that the conflict “would have never happened” under his leadership, declaring, “Not even a million years.” He concluded by warning that the war could have led to World War Three if not for his intervention.
